Do you ever buy used books? I just bought another one on E-bay.
I do most of my reading now on the internet or my Kindle. But, sometimes a real book is nice, especially if it has illustrations. And, there may not be an e-book version. A fresh new book is great, but it may be out of print, and in any case a used copy is a lot cheaper.
We still have a couple small bookstores I can browse, and our library has a semi-annual used book sale. It’s a fun way to spend some time, and I’ve found some treasures, but selection is hit or miss.
If there is a specific title I want, E-bay has been great. Here are a few of my astronomy books from E-bay. They were less than five dollars each including shipping, and they're in good shape. The scruffy one on the left I got at a library sale many years ago.
